Traffic Stop Leads to two Illinois arrest.

On December 6, 2022, at approximately 2357 hours, A McCracken County Sheriff’s deputy conducted a traffic stop on Kentucky Dam Road near Tyree Road for traffic violations.

The operator of the vehicle was identified as Candace M Grant out of Metropolis, Illinois and the passenger was identified as Terrell B Deen out of Golconda, Illinois.

During the investigation, Candace M Grant was found to be in possession of illegal narcotics.

A day with the Memphis District Revetment team

On Dec. 7, 2022, Memphis District Commander Col. Brian Sawser made the trip down to St. Francisville, Louisiana, to visit the Memphis District Revetment Team at their current project site. The commander spent the day getting a firsthand look at what this talented crew does on a daily basis, getting a better understanding of exactly just how important this team is to executing the Memphis District mission.
